Method
- Preheat the Oven and Prepare Baking Sheets:
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Line your baking sheets with parchment paper or a silicone baking mat.
- Combine Dry Ingredients:
- In a medium bowl, whisk together the fl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t. Set aside.
- Cream Butter and Sugars:
- In a large bowl, using an electric mixer, beat the softened but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ar together until light and fluffy, about 2-3 minutes.
- Add Egg and Vanilla:
- Mix in the egg and vanilla extract until well combined.
- Incorporate Dry Ingredients:
-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ined. Do not overmix.
- Stir in Chocolate Chips and Caramel:
- Fold in the chocolate chips and chopped caramel pieces.
- Scoop and Prepare Cookies:
- Using a cookie scoop or spoon, drop dough onto the prepared baking sheets, spacing them about 2 inches apart.
- Bake:
- B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are set but the centers still look slightly soft.
- Add Finishing Touches:
- Immediately after taking the cookies out of the oven, sprinkle them lightly with flaky sea salt. This will enhance the flavors and add a delightful contrast to the sweetness.
- Cool:
- Allow the cookies to cool on the ba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.
Notes
For an extra gooey center, you can press additional caramel pieces into the tops of the cookies halfway through the baking process.
